Barriers To Belief

In one of Jesus’ most simple but profound parables, Jesus unlocks a mystery of the human heart: why many do not believe and obey the Lord. In this broadcast of Let the Bible Speak, we look at barriers to belief; things that hinder the word of God from bearing the fruit of faith and obedience in our lives.

Workers In God’s Vineyard

Labor Day became a US holiday in the late-19th century and was begun to honor the accomplishments and contributions of the American worker in making the country what it had become. The kingdom of heaven is designed to rely on those who work for the Lord for its success and continued growth in the world today. In this broadcast of Let the Bible Speak, we look at qualities the Master is seeking in those who would be Workers In God’s Vineyard.

For Three Sins And For Four

When the prophet Amos went to Bethel to prophesy against wicked nations, including Israel, he prefaced each condemnation with an interesting phrase. He said that for three sins and four God’s judgment would fall upon them. What was the significance of this statement? In this broadcast of Let the Bible Speak, we learn what the prophet meant and how it should sound a warning to our own generation.
